The ITS - Network Admin / Information Security Officer is a full time position located at the Maryland Coordination and Analysis Center and supports over 130 public safety and intelligence personnel in support of Maryland’s State Fusion Center (Maryland Coordination and Analysis Center (MCAC). The position reports to the Information Technology Program Director. The position serves to ensure sensitive information, systems, and networks are protected from unauthorized access. The position works closely all other IT staff to manage the MCAC’s security systems, develop policies and procedures, and implement security measures that adhere to industry standards and regulations. The position is responsible for conducting risk assessments, identify potential threats, and mitigating risks to minimize the impact of security incidents. The position is responsible for staying up-to-date with the latest threats and security trends, and educate employees on best security practices. The position also serves to support the Director in managing the day to day security, operations, and technical health of all supported software, networks, desktops, and systems operating in the Fusion Center. The position is responsible, as directed, to participate in internal IT related meetings, provide relevant IT Related training to users, and to assist in the evaluation of third-party application evaluations. The position supports all processes related to analytical functions including research, analysis and reporting on criminal vulnerabilities, risks, and threats the State of Maryland and the Mid-Atlantic region.?

Information Security Officer
The Information Security Officer (ISO) is responsible for developing and maintaining the organization's information security program.
The ISO works with other members of the senior management team to ensure that information security is incorporated into all aspects of the business.
The ISO is responsible for identifying and managing risks to the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of information assets.
The ISO develops and implements policies, procedures, and controls to protect information assets from unauthorized access, use, or disclosure.
The ISO monitors compliance with information security policies and procedures and takes corrective action as necessary.
The ISO keeps abreast of new threats to information security and updates the organization's security program accordingly. Working with all business units to determine possible risks and risk management processes.
Advising business development planning to ensure the MCAC acquires the correct technology.
Analyzing IT security threats in real-time and mitigating these threats.
Ensuring that newly-acquired technology complies with the IT security regulations.
Advising, planning, designing, and implementing an IT and network strategy for the agency.
Advising and performing continuous maintenance of the IT network to ensuring optimum security levels are maintained.
Sourcing the necessary hardware and software to implement the IT strategy, and negotiating contracts.
Ensuring that no internal breaches or misuse of data take place.
Determining the cause of internal and external data breaches and instituting appropriate corrective action.
Present regular feedback reports on IT network security to MCAC Executives and the Executive Committee.
